Perfect Square
2070201042994580557302824598834025 is a perfect square (45499462007748845 × 45499462007748845)
2070201042994580557302824598834025 is a perfect square (45499462007748845 × 45499462007748845)
2070201042994580557302824598834025 is odd
Previous odd number is 2070201042994580557302824598834023
Next odd number is 2070201042994580557302824598834027
110011000010001100111000101011011011010001010000001001000001100101011000011100100010110010110010000101101101001
8872327598388114513338248851060902810125221648476726471962346909687578029938610991967915793513765625
4285732358415849177151686873063658245563095007762838175389497700625